The FIRST scholarship page (http://www.usfirst.org/robotics/2003/scholarshipsummary.htm) has many scholarships listed. Some (such as the ASME scholarship) require that you go into engineering. Others (like the William P Murphy scholarship) apply to science as well as engineering.
And, as always, there are thousands of ways to get scholarships besides FIRST.

As a reminder to all students involved in FIRST...
Include your FIRST activities on college applications. Most schools are interested in students who participate in activities outside the classroom, including clubs, scouting and church groups. It may not seem important now but it can push your application ahead of someone else in the pile of hopeful students. Good Luck in your search.
